# Job queue cutover (for release manager)
# Old homegrown queue (qrunner) is frozen as of v4.2. New queue is
# Taskforge, table-backed, same retry semantics, saner locking.
# Rollout order: drain qrunner, flip QUEUE_BACKEND=taskforge, deploy
# workers, then delete qrunner cron entries. Rollback is the reverse;
# no data migration needed since both read pending_jobs. Taskforge
# workers connect to the queue database with the connection string
# that follows.

database URL for bahop-yagep: mssql://sildor_svc:35ha7jz@db-fb6d.nelvrodyn.example:5432/casath

To the on-call engineer: yesterday's disaster-recovery drill covered the Tracklet parcel-tracking webhook pipeline. We simulated loss of the Norbeck ingestion node; failover to Ashmere completed in four minutes, within target. Two delayed delivery events were replayed successfully from the dead-letter queue. One gap remains: the replay tool prompts for an unlock before draining the queue, and the drill stalled until someone located it. To avoid that next time, the unlock passphrase is recorded directly below.

recovery phrase for fajeg-kawep: druix-gorius-briax-ulaeth-fraox-lammir-pelox-jormir-pelwyn-julir

Hey plugin folks,

Friendly reminder: next Tuesday we're running a DR drill on Tollgate, the shipping-fee rules engine. Your plugins will hit the standby environment for about an hour, so expect stale fee tables. If your sandbox credentials get reset during failover, re-enroll using the shared recovery flow. The passphrase you'll need is listed just below.

Cheers,
Danic

recovery phrase for yageg-fawig: quenion-weneth-julath-lamys-gilath-zordor-sorir-kelix-kelath-julwyn